What Makes a Protein "Complete"?

Protein is a crucial macronutrient made up of smaller units called amino acids. Our bodies use these amino acids for a vast array of functions, from building and repairing tissues to producing hormones and enzymes. Of the 20 amino acids, nine are considered "essential" because the body cannot produce them and must obtain them through diet. These nine essential amino acids are histidine, isoleucine, leucine, lysine, methionine, phenylalanine, threonine, tryptophan, and valine. A protein source is considered "complete" when it contains all nine of these essential amino acids in adequate amounts to support the body's needs.

The Amino Acid Profile of Bone Broth

Bone broth is made by simmering animal bones and connective tissues over a long period, which breaks down the collagen and releases various nutrients. As a result, bone broth is rich in certain amino acids, particularly glycine and proline. It also contains glutamine, which is beneficial for gut health. However, the protein in bone broth is largely derived from collagen, which has a naturally lopsided amino acid profile. This is the primary reason bone broth is not a complete protein source.

Why Bone Broth Falls Short

The simple truth is that bone broth is not a complete protein because it is deficient in, or completely lacking, the essential amino acid tryptophan. This makes it an incomplete protein, meaning it cannot be the sole source of protein for your body's needs. While it contains many other amino acids that are important, the absence of this one crucial component prevents it from providing a full amino acid profile.

How to Create a Complete Protein with Bone Broth

Fortunately, it is quite simple to pair bone broth with other foods to create a complete protein meal. This doesn't mean you must eat them at the exact same moment; the body can pull amino acids from different foods consumed throughout the day to meet its requirements. Here are some effective pairings:

  • Add meat: Incorporating chicken, beef, or other meat from the carcass used for the broth is the easiest way to make it a complete protein.
  • Pair with legumes: A bowl of soup using bone broth can be made complete by adding lentils, chickpeas, or beans.
  • Mix in grains: Adding a complete grain like quinoa or combining the broth with rice and beans creates a full protein profile.
  • Boost with nuts and seeds: Adding a tablespoon of chopped nuts or a sprinkle of hemp or chia seeds can provide the missing essential amino acids.

Bone Broth's Nutritional Benefits Beyond Protein

Even though it's an incomplete protein, bone broth is still a nutritional powerhouse with many benefits. Its content of collagen, gelatin, and various minerals makes it valuable for supporting overall health.

  • Supports Gut Health: The gelatin in bone broth can bind with water in the digestive tract, potentially improving digestion. Glutamine, another amino acid found in bone broth, helps maintain the integrity of the intestinal lining.
  • Promotes Joint Health: The collagen, glucosamine, and chondroitin derived from the bones can help support joint function and reduce joint pain.
  • Enhances Skin and Hair: Collagen is vital for skin elasticity and hair strength, and its peptides are easily absorbed by the body.
  • Provides Minerals and Electrolytes: Depending on the ingredients, bone broth can be a source of minerals like calcium, magnesium, potassium, and phosphorus.
